Women's Cropped Ski Jacket Overview
At its core, the Women's Cropped Ski Jacket is a high-performance winter garment tailored for active women who need mobility without compromising warmth. Unlike traditional full-length jackets, the cropped design caters to both style and practicality, offering enhanced freedom of movement — something many outdoor gear professionals say is crucial for downhill skiing, snowboarding, and après-ski activities alike.
- Made from waterproof and breathable fabrics such as Gore-Tex or proprietary membranes, these jackets deliver reliable weather protection.
- Thermal insulation layers balance heat retention and breathability, minimizing bulkiness while maximizing comfort.
- Technical details include adjustable hems, snow skirts, and reinforced cuffs to mitigate cold air ingress.
